Spanish American Indian vs Menominee Per Capita Income Correlation Chart
The stat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 73,150,359 people shows a poor negative correlation between the proportion of Spanish American Indians and per capita income in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of -0.164 and weighted average of $34,195. Similarly, the stat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 45,778,979 people shows a significant negative correlation between the proportion of Menominee and per capita income in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of -0.620 and weighted average of $34,578, a difference of 1.1%.

Demographics Similar to Spanish American Indians and Menominee by Per Capita Income
In terms of per capita income, the demographic groups most similar to Spanish American Indians are Immigrants from Mexico ($33,931, a difference of 0.78%), Sioux ($33,921, a difference of 0.81%), Mexican ($34,559, a difference of 1.1%), Immigrants from Yemen ($33,696, a difference of 1.5%), and Apache ($34,886, a difference of 2.0%). Similarly, the demographic groups most similar to Menominee are Mexican ($34,559, a difference of 0.060%), Apache ($34,886, a difference of 0.89%), Immigrants from Cuba ($34,910, a difference of 0.96%), Immigrants from Central America ($34,974, a difference of 1.1%), and Kiowa ($35,102, a difference of 1.5%).
